SE/30 Browsing I'm having real trouble getting iCab or NS4.08 to work on my SE/30. Have 32Mb and System7.0.1+Tuneup, with the three extras required for running NS under 7.0.x. Every attempt at a network connection in NS or iCab gets me an "Unimplemented trap" error. I followed the pickle's links to fetch each of the ThreadMgr, D&D and CFM-68k but no help. NS2.x and 3.x work okay, but 2.x is too unstable and 3.x makes the page backgrounds (like LEM) black no matter what you set the colours to. Is there an NS3.x ResEdit to force black and white? Or is 7.1 my only hope? Also installed NSDefrost and BombShelter, but they just help you deal with the crashes, they don't stop them ... Lack of OT, maybe?
